If we are talking about money changer in VN, exclude airport changers...
So far from my experience, They will give usually small notes if you change like 100 or 200 SGD.

The 500K notes, they try to reserve for people who change big sum

I still remember The first time I change 500 USD at HT, the fellow gave me a stack of 200K

The next time I went there, I change like 1000 USD and they gave me a stack of 500k

Talking about Hanoi I suppose

It depends on what type of supermarket.
Co op Mart, Lotte Mart and other local vn shops are generally cheaper.

Cafes.... Don't go to Legend G7. Their coffee pricing are a rip off.

Local coffeeshop only sell Vietnam iced coffee for like 10K to 20K

There's no orchard road area.

Lotte World is considered the PRIME area
